Default Using a truck LM7 intake on 408

Guys,

My 408 project has hit a snag...my budget has basically evaporated...I have everything but a new 90mm TB for my engine...so I'm sitting here at work contemplating whether to wait on the TB or just go home, bolt on the stock intake, drop the new engine in, and tune it up at the shop to see how she runs..... I have the following:

408 iron block
LS 243 CNC'd heads
forged crank, rods, & diamond dished pistons
Torquer2 cam
10:3 SCR
7.95 DCR
.041 quench
true dual exhaust

Should I wait for the 90/90 set-up?..

or

drop the stock intake/TB setup in and start driving? How much power will I lose by using the stock Intake and TB with above set-up vs 90/90?

That torquer2 cam is gonna be pretty small in a 408, and the truck intake will make great power down low, but the long *** runners will kill top end power.
